Overview

LRUA9284-4S1P is a PCIe x1 to 4-port RS232 + 1-port LPT Card designed by Linkreal Co., Ltd. based on CH384P chip. The first serial port of the adapter supports TTL level output, which can meet the requirements of specific equipment or development and debugging. All serial ports support 12V and 5V power supply, and the serial port power supply function can be set by jumping the cap, and PCIe and external power supply can be automatically switched to ensure stable power supply in various scenarios.

The equipment has a wide range of system compatibility, compatible with CPU platforms such as Phytium, Kirin, Zhaoxin, and Hygon, as well as operating systems such as UOS, KOS, and Windows, ensuring stable operation on different platforms. Built-in 8KV ESD protection circuit can effectively resist electrostatic interference and improve the overall stability and reliability of the system. Its design is compact and energy-saving, and it is widely used in industrial control, security monitoring, retail settlement, educational display and large-screen display.
